With the biggest R6 event this year kicking off yesterday we saw some strong performances, as well as some upsets. Most were surprised that Team Empire managed to top the standings with a 3-0 record at the Six Invitational. Here’s how they did it:

Team Empire top Standings with a 3-0 record at Six Invitational – How did they do it?

Team Empire kicked off the event with a dominant victory in their first match against Team Liquid. Empire won 7-4 and their next match-up was in Playday 1-B against Team BDS. The favourite for this match was Team BDS, but Empire showed that they made it to the Six Invitational for a reason. And this was clear in this match versus BDS as Empire started off strongly, and ended up winning the match in overtime 8-7. For their final match on Day 1 of the event, Empire took on Team oNe esports. The match immediately went in favour of the Russian squad, as they took 5 rounds on the defense, and then 2 on the offense, concluding the match with a 7-4 scoreline.

Screenshot
Credits: Liquipedia

With their very dominant start to the event, Team Empire are currently sitting in 1st place of Group A. They are sitting high above teams like Liquid, BDS, oNe Esports, FURIA, and FaZe.

What’s next for Team Empire?

Team Empire’s next matches continue tomorrow, and their first match-up is against G2 Esports. In this second set of matches, Empire have 2 more games, playing against DarkZero as well as Cloud9. Certainly a couple of challenging matches, but if they keep their momentum, they might be the strongest team heading into the playoffs.
